WILLIAM CECIL BARNETT, 103 years and nine months entered into Heaven on March 4, 2010. He was born in Chappell Hill, Texas on June 1, 1906 to Ruby and William Barnett. He was preceded in death by his brother Edward Barnett, sister Pauline Jones and husband Raymond Jones and sister Ethel Moerer and husband Elton Moerer. He is survived by sister-in-law Thelma Barnett, niece and nephew Marilyn and Dick George, nephew and niece Edward Barnett, Jr. and Bonnie Barnett, great niece Amy Molloy and husband David Molloy and their children Bailey and Madison, great nephew Chris George and wife Shannon and their children Sidney and Nina and great niece Stephanie Barnett. Cecil was a veteran of World War II, a farmer with his father in Chappell Hill, and he was a retired mail carrier with the US Postal Service with over 30 years service. He was a member of the Masons for 84 years. He was a member of the Hubert Lodge in Chappell Hill, and the Bellaire Lodge. He was a member of Bellaire Methodist Church. Most of all, Cecil was a kind and loving person who took care of other people. He will be greatly missed. A visitation will be Sunday afternoon from 3-5 pm at Klein Funeral Home in Tomball. A graveside service will be held at 11am Monday at Forest Park Westheimer .

Obituary from the Houston Chronicle, Sunday, March 7, 2010.
